The purpose of the role is to:

  • Provide end-to-end support for the design and development of drug delivery devices for Sandoz’s pipeline and portfolio of products
  • Lead technical activities on projects in SDDC and support development of junior colleagues

Your Key Responsibilities:

Your responsibilities include, but are not limited to:

  • Drive excellence in the technical device design activities in SDDC:
  • Oversee detailed design and assessments for components and systems from prototype stage to commercial tooling, for both in-house developments and third party supply
  • Contribute to design for manufacture activities for components and devices and support the industrialisation of devices
  • Liaise with suppliers to procure and optimise parts, such as moulded components
  • Contribute to material review and selection for device components
  • Lead preparation for and participate in Design Reviews
  • Act as a key technical member of project teams, supporting the Device Project Leads with planning and the creation of technical documentation for Quality and Compliance requirements:
    • Manage and lead technical Device Engineering project activities including planning, resourcing, monitoring progress and driving deliverables
    • Lead creation of documents to support the DHF, such as Design Input Requirements and Design Output documents
    • Participation in Risk Analysis activities, such as FMEAs
  • Support the testing and characterisation of components and devices from early stage exploratory testing through to Design Verification Testing (DVT):
    • Oversee the creation of test methods, protocols and reports
    • Oversee the design, build and use of test rigs
    • Oversee testing to understand performance, identify issues and analyse results
  • Lead initiatives to improve the efficiency and effectiveness of the group
  • Keep abreast of latest developments and training
  • Demonstrate compliance with SDDC’s Quality Management System
  • Reporting of technical complaints / adverse events
  • What you’ll bring to the role:

    Essential Requirements:

    • Masters, PhD, or university degree in the field of engineering, or other relevant subject
    • English
    • Proven track record (10+ years) in the design and development of medical devices and/or combination products within a pharmaceutical, medical devices, and/or combination products setting
    • Extensive technical knowledge of medical device technology and drug-device combination products
    • Extensive knowledge of manufacturing methods with a focus on injection moulded components from prototype to commercial scale manufacture
    • High level of proficiency in multiple engineering areas: 3D CAD systems; preferably SolidWorks, risk analysis, tolerance analysis, mechanism design etc
    • Experience and knowledge of analytical engineering activities, such as Tolerance Analysis
    • Technical writing skills
    • Proven ability to provide guidance and mentorship to junior colleagues
    • Experience of working within the ISO13485 medical devices quality framework with a strong understanding of risk management
    • Knowledge of assembly processes and good DFMA skills
